Case Boliden: Special commercial weighing solution at the heart of the raw material chain

A worker seen from behind wearing a work jacket with the Boliden logo

Boliden, a copper and nickel processing company, needed a system capable of managing large quantities of incoming concentrate at its raw material warehouse in the port of Harjavalta, Pori. As reliable measurement data is a key part of determining the commercial value of valuable materials, the system had to combine material flow management and commercial weighing with maximum accuracy. Commercial weighing of raw materials with customer needs in mind

When Boliden Harjavalta revamped its logistics chain, the commercial weighing of concentrates was transferred to the port of Mäntyluoto in Pori. The new system had to move and weigh large quantities of copper and nickel concentrates accurately, reliably, and without interruption.

– We first wondered whether continuous material flow management would be challenging, but Tamtron’s solutions quickly proved our concerns unfounded. The whole system has met our needs perfectly,” says Joni Joensuu, responsible for Boliden Harjavalta’s sampling operations at the port.

Tamtron’s delivery includes a distribution device, two summing belt scales, statically weighed wide belt conveyors, a control system, and test weights. The continuous weighing system based on static weighing is suitable for commercial use.

An exceptional solution for concentrate flow control

Jari Haraholma, Sales Manager at Tamtron, explains that although Boliden’s system delivery is not unique, it is at least exceptional. Its special feature is the batch-type process. With two statically weighed conveyors and precisely timed alternating loading and emptying, a capacity of up to 1,200 tonnes per hour can be achieved.

– The conveyors are designed to be short but wide, which enables large quantities of material to be handled accurately and quickly. All ancillary solutions – such as dust control, automatic control, and prevention of wet concentrate sticking through the right choice of materials – have also been implemented to meet customer requirements.

Precision in the billion-dollar range

Weighing accuracy is a key factor in Boliden’s business. Metal content and weight determine the purchase price of concentrates, and the industry deals in billions.

“The material is very valuable, so even small deviations in weighing can quickly add up to large sums. This makes weighing a critical part of the entire value chain,” says Joni Joensuu.

Tamtron’s system meets the high accuracy requirements, and its operation is strictly monitored: Boliden conducts its tests every three months, and official legal verification of the scales is carried out every three years.

“We naturally have very high requirements, but Tamtron’s system has met them. Based on the tests, the weighing accuracy has been excellent,” says Joensuu.

Accurate control of material flows supports responsible operations

The closed system also supports Boliden’s responsibility efforts and reliable process control. The solution has improved the working environment and the efficiency of material flows.

“The entire equipment package is built as a closed system, and dust control has been implemented excellently. This has significantly reduced dust emissions and improved the working environment,” says Joensuu.

In addition, Tamtron’s system provides accurate weighing data for each concentrate batch, which is automatically stored and can be traced back to individual delivery batches. This enables reliable inspection in exceptional situations, enhances the transparency of the supply chain, and supports Boliden’s position as a responsible player in the international metal market.
